Job description

Controls Engineer, Manufacturing Automation

Anduril Industries is a defense technology company with a mission to transform U.S. and allied military capabilities with advanced technology. By bringing the expertise, technology, and business model of the 21st century’s most innovative companies to the defense industry, Anduril is changing how military systems are designed, built and sold. Anduril’s family of systems is powered by Lattice OS, an AI-powered operating system that turns thousands of data streams into a realtime, 3D command and control center. As the world enters an era of strategic competition, Anduril is committed to bringing cutting-edge autonomy, AI, computer vision, sensor fusion, and networking technology to the military in months, not years.

ABOUT THE TEAM

Anduril’s Automation team is seeking a Controls Engineer to join our team. The Automation team is designing and commissioning automated equipment for high rate production at Arsenal-1, our advanced manufacturing facility in Columbus, OH. In this role, you will design, commission, and upgrade control systems for production equipment.

WHAT YOU’LL DO
  • Design, commission, and upgrade control systems for production equipment
  • Write and debug Siemens PLC code with an emphasis on generating code that is organized, structured, documented, maintainable, and reusable for high-volume manufacturing applications
  • Follow internal standards for control systems architectures, regulatory compliance, and safety buyoffs
  • Integrate internal and external FactoryOS software into automation equipment and production lines
  • Lead root cause analysis and corrective actions for automation failures, ensuring rapid resolution and long-term reliability
  • Install, configure, and tune servo drives / VFDs
  • Partner with cross-functional teams to troubleshoot equipment issues, reduce downtime, and drive continuous improvement initiatives
RE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S
  • Bachelor's degree in Robotics, Computer Science, Mechanical Engineering, or Electrical Engineering
  • 2+ years of experience in controls and automation in a production environment
  • Proficient in Siemens PLC programming (Ladder and Structured Text)
  • Proficient in servo drive and VFD configuration, PID tuning, STO/SS, etc.
  • Strong knowledge of ethernet based communication protocols (ProfiNET, ProfiSAFE, Ethernet IP.)
  • Proficient with electrical component selection and a solid foundation of wire sizing, circuit protection, and heat management in control cabinets.
  • Experience integrating with SCADA and OT Networking
  • Experience with performing Risk Assessments and Controls Safety Design
  • Proficient with pneumatic concepts and design
  • Familiar with NFPA70e electrical safety practices
  • Active U.S. Government SECRET security clearance
  • Must be a U.S. Person due to required access to U.S. export controlled information or facilities
P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S
  • 4+ years of experience in controls and automation in a production environment
  • Experience with control panel layout, electrical component selection, and cable routing
  • Electrical troubleshooting up to 600VAC.
  • Experience with SCADA platforms such as Ignition, including Perspective and tag historian configuration
  • Active U.S. Government TOP SECRET security clearance
